"React Native 0.80 est sorti, embarquant React 19.1.0, qui inclut des améliorations telles que les "piles de propriétaires" pour aider à identifier les composants à l'origine d'erreurs. Les importations profondes sont désormais dépréciées et déclencheront des avertissements, dans le but de réduire la surface d'exposition de l'API React Native. Une API TypeScript stricte est disponible en option pour des types plus précis et plus sûrs. L'ancienne architecture est figée, ce qui signifie qu'aucun nouveau correctif de bug ni aucune nouvelle fonctionnalité ne seront ajoutés, et qu'elle sera finalement supprimée. Une option expérimentale pour utiliser des dépendances pré-compilées réduit le temps de construction initial iOS de 12 %. Les APK Android sont désormais plus petits grâce à l'optimisation interprocédurale et à Hermes. Le nouvel écran de l'application a été repensé et déplacé vers son propre paquet. Il s'agit de la dernière version avec le support officiel de JavaScriptCore, et Kotlin a été mis à jour vers la version 2.1.20. Il y a plusieurs changements majeurs, notamment des mises à jour d'ESLint, et la suppression de StandardCharsets et de RCTFloorPixelValue."
dev.to
React Native 0.80 Official: It's Out! What Really Changed?
